Transaction 89435897f2bc8f220b56bfc90251e162e75ad3df59ccb94d5478a0b5239cd067

2 Input
2 Outputs
  • 89435897f2bc8f220b56bfc90251e162e75ad3df59ccb94d5478a0b5239cd067:0
  • value  35034592
    address  3N8DFPogbmwi2dHwnJgJ1ZuAoV3UP9YM9m
  • 89435897f2bc8f220b56bfc90251e162e75ad3df59ccb94d5478a0b5239cd067:1
  • value  109066
    address  137MbUzg81imijVDFRwbrVaxthpJ11TmMB